FUNG PING v. CHAN KA CHING

FUNG PING v. CHAN KA CHING

Judge rejected plaintiff's account due to major inconsistencies with contemporaneous records and medical findings, improbability of severe crushing injury given minimal objective medical signs and ambulance/A&E notes, and accepted defendant's consistent account that the car did not roll over or press the plaintiff's foot; accordingly the claim was dismissed for lack of liability.

  1. 1 Did the defendant's vehicle roll over or press the plaintiff's foot causing injury (liability)?
  2. 2 Are the plaintiff's medical complaints and loss claims supported by contemporaneous evidence and credible testimony?
  3. 3 If liability established, appropriate quantum for PSLA, special damages and loss of capacity?

Ratio Decidendi

Judge rejected plaintiff's account due to major inconsistencies with contemporaneous records and medical findings, improbability of severe crushing injury given minimal objective medical signs and ambulance/A&E notes, and accepted defendant's consistent account that the car did not roll over or press the plaintiff's foot; accordingly the claim was dismissed for lack of liability.

Court Disposition

Claim dismissed for failure to prove the alleged accident; costs to defendant.

Orders

  • Claim dismissed.
  • Costs to follow the event; plaintiff to pay defendant's costs of the action to be taxed if not agreed with certificate for counsel.
